Replicating Your Site

The Web sites that you create with Site Studio reside on a single instance of the content server. At some point, you may want to copy the site from one content server to another. This process is called replication, and it is often used by administrators to reproduce a site on two (or more) content servers. For example, a development server and a production server. The copying process can be automated so that your site remains current on all servers.
